Highlights
Are people in Lansdale older or younger than people in Doylestown township?
- The Median Age in Lansdale is 8.1 years younger than in Doylestown township.

Are housing costs cheaper in Lansdale or Doylestown township?
- Lansdale housing costs are 35.6% less expensive than Doylestown township hous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Lansdale or Doylestown township?
- The average commute for residents of Lansdale is 3.9 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Doylestown township.

Things to do in Lansdale?
Lansdale, Pennsylvania is an historic borough located just north of Philadelphia in Montgomery County. With its charming downtown districts, plenty of nearby parks and recreational opportunities, Lansdale is truly a great place to live and visit.
